Reverse

A portrait of T.E. Lawrence accompanied by an image of soldiers on camels. Legend around, separated by poppy flowers attached with barbed wire.

Script: Latin

Lettering:
1914 THE FIRST WORLD WAR 1918
DC
T.E LAWRENCE

Engraver: David Cornell

Edge

Plain with incuse lettering

Lettering: I WROTE MY WILL ACROSS THE SKY IN STARS

Comment

The fifth of six sets of £5 coins issued between 2014 and 2018, commemorating the 100th anniversary of the First World War. This issue was part of the first 6-coin set released in 2018, celebrating the Stories of The First World War and was also struck in silver proof. Issue Limit: 25
